#4c557c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4c557c is composed of 29.8% red, 33.3% green and 48.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 38.7% cyan, 31.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 51.4% black. It has a hue angle of 228.8 degrees, a saturation of 24% and a lightness of 39.2%. #4c557c color hex could be obtained by blending #98aaf8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

#4c557c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#4c557c has RGB values of R:76, G:85, B:124 and CMYK values of C:0.39, M:0.31, Y:0,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 5002620.
